Whether you visit your doctor, or if you see one in a walk-in clinic, OHIP covers the full cost of your services – as long as they're medically necessary.

Some of the more serious conditions urgent care centers are able to treat include cuts or lacerations, broken bones, or head injuries. Remember that if a condition is life-threatening, a person should immediately seek treatment at the hospital ER closest to them.

Urgent care centers are usually equipped with more advanced diagnostic tools such as x-ray and MRI machines. Practitioners at urgent cares are also equipped to provide casts, sutures, and inhalers.

Most walk-in retail clinics and urgent care centers have a list of accepted insurance providers on their websites. If not listed, you can call the facility before your visit to ensure your coverage is accepted.  If your provider is not accepted, search other providers so that your visit is provided at the lowest cost possible.
